Kathmandu, July 29 -- The date of the Nepali Congress (NC)'s 15th General Convention remains uncertain due to internal disputes. Although only a few months are left before the four-year term of the central committee (CC) elected from the 14th Convention expires, the date for the next convention has not been finalized. According to party leaders, the upcoming CC meeting is expected to extend the committee's term by one year, as permitted by the party statute, and finalize the schedule for the general convention.
